Community Development Director Job at City of Neptune Beach
City of Neptune Beach Job Description
Job Title: Community Development Director
Reports to (Title): City Manager FLSA - Exempt
Department/Division: Community Development Department
Building, Zoning, Planning, Development, and Code Enforcement
Salary Range: $66,750 – $89,250
GENERAL SUMMARY:
Directs and manages activities of the Community Development Department related to the comprehensive and community planning, building, zoning, sustainability, economic development, code enforcement, and includes extensive public contact and communication with Residents, Visitors, investors, and with the
Community Development (Design) Board for the City of Neptune Beach.
This is a highly responsible professional, managerial, and technical position reporting directly to the City
Manager. Work involves responsibility for planning, assigning, and supervising the work of the department’s staff. Work requires the use of considerable judgment, technical acumen, initiative, professional knowledge and involves responsibility for making a wide range of technical decisions.
Managing projects related to departmental activities, oral and written presentations before the Community
Development (Design) Board, City Council, and Committees are also primary responsibilities of the
Director.
The Community Development Director is expected to collaborate with other Department Heads and must be capable of working effectively and diplomatically with City Staff, City Council, Resident and Business
Groups, regulatory bodies, developers, contractors, and other governmental agencies.
DUTIES AND REPSONSIBILITIES:
1. City Planner:
- Acts as Zoning Administrator and reviews all applications for compliance with zoning rules in Municipal Code (subdivisions, site plans, annexations, conditional uses, etc.);
- Provides staff support for Comprehensive Plan updates and Public Outreach;
- Prepare staff reports for presentation to the Community Development (Design)
Board and City Council;
- Recommends policy and ordinance updates consistent with the City’s Vision Plan, and Comprehensive Plan;
- Provides staff support for other long-range planning activities including Capital
Improvement Plans, Strategic Plans and Economic Development Strategy;
- Monitors zoning permits for compliance;
- Provides Staff support to review City projects that uphold resiliency, walkability and good urban design standards;
- Responsible for review of building permits to ensure compliance with City Code;
- Assists applicants in the Development Order application process while ensuring that the City’s Code is met;
- Prepares staff reports for Development Orders for presentation to the Community
Development (Design) Board and the City Council;
- Reviews all applications related to structure for building plans and checks for compliance with the City’s Code, if inconsistent with City Code, assists applicants in explaining the variance application process;
- Compiles and coordinates all concurrency reports that may be required by an applicant as consistent with City Code and Florida Statute.
2. Director:
- Responsible for the processes related to Land Development Regulations,
Comprehensive Plan Administration, and Evaluation and Appraisal Reports;
- Represents the City on behalf of the City Manager on Local, State, and Regional
Agencies involved in growth management and planning;
- Performs special projects involving such areas as economic development, long-range and strategic planning;
- Plans, organizes and directs the work of the department;
- Manages third party agreement between the City and Building Official;
- Manages third party agreement between the City and various consultants related to planning and development;
- Attends all meetings of the Community Development Board;
- Attends meetings as necessary of the City Council;
- Motivates and builds trust with employees at all levels of the City organization and mentors employees to provide job skill development and opportunities for professional growth;
2
- Sets clear direction for the Department and empowers department team members at all levels to make decisions and recommendations about organizational improvement and innovations;
- Empowered to manage the daily operations of the department and encouraged to implement necessary process changes to make the department more innovative and efficient.
3. Related Duties: Other duties as may be required by the City Manager in the performance of the job.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ES:
Knowledge of the principles, practices, and techniques of community development, economic development and permitting;
Knowledge of Florida laws, zoning codes and licensing activities; Knowledge of comprehensive land use planning and development regulations;
Ability to plan, direct and coordinate a wide range of planning activities;
Ability to read and interpret construction plans, plot plan specifications, surveys and sketches, blueprints, and make recommendations accordingly;
Ability to plan and conduct meetings and conferences;
Ability to analyze situations accurately and to plan and adopt an effective course of action;
Ability to present ideas effectively, both orally and in writing;
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with private and public agencies, organizations, and individuals;
Ability to lead and cultivate an inclusive and engaged work environment for all team members with an emphasis on transparency and accountability;
Ability to maintain and administer a departmental budget.
E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E:
Qualified candidates will have a minimum of a Bachelor’s Degree in Planning from an accredited college or university with major coursework in Urban or Regional Planning, Public Administration or in a closely related field.
Three years in planning and/or Community Development is required with experience in coastal communities highly desirable. Preferred candidates will have experience leading and managing a team.
Experience and knowledge of GIS databases and applications is desirable.
Must be proficient in the operation of a PC, with background in Word and Excel required.
3
LICENSES AND/OR CERTIFICATES:
Must possess a current, valid drivers’ license in the State of Florida.
AICP Certification preferred.
